Definitions:

Summary Judgment

A legal determination made by a court without a full trial, granted when one party's evidence clearly shows there is no factual dispute, thereby avoiding the need for a trial.

Intoxicated Parties

Individuals under the influence of alcohol or drugs, particularly in legal contexts where their capacity to consent or make decisions is questioned.

Mental Incapacity

A condition where an individual is unable to understand the nature and consequences of decisions, thereby lacking the ability to make sound decisions, often considered in legal contexts regarding contracts and consent.

Disaffirmance

The act of denying, rejecting, or declaring void a contract or agreement, particularly by a minor.
